School Notes:

  • Children who are immersed in a positive, reading-rich environment learn to read at an early age. Our assessments have revealed young preschool children have aptitudes for beginning reading development. Because of these facts, our preschool is organized as an alternative to daycare. We operate twelve hours per day, five days per week, and we are open year-round.
  • Our Primary Class is aimed at children five to seven years old. We use a multi-level combined curriculum in this program to promote reading development, numbers and math skills, as well as a general knowledge of the world around us. Our reading program incorporates classroom, small group, and computer instruction so that every student is challenged according to his or her ability. Students read both orally and silently every day. There is plenty of fun, too! Physical fitness, organized games, and music classes add to the students' cognitive skill development.
  • Our Intermediate Class is geared for students 8-12 years of age. A series of diagnostic tests help place each student in our self-paced curriculum according to his or her ability and achievement level. Students progress at their own pace, learning and applying academics and Scripture knowledge, free from the encumbrance of a conventional, grade-segregated elementary school setting. Learning is accelerated for gifted and at-risk students even though they share the same classroom. Group activities, Bible devotions and projects tying academics to real-world applications make each day new and exciting.
  • Covenant Christian Academy is an institution dedicated to working with parents who are successful in fulfilling their roles at home. Students are enrolled who have a Christian testimony to share. Students begin high school credit coursework whenever they have completed the eighth-level coursework. Students thirteen and older participate in Accelerated Christian Education's Student Conventions. Students work both individually and in groups for academics, projects, performance events, and athletics. Over 140 extra-curricular events help the students to determine their God-given talents and their identity in Christ.
